Верхние формы и типсы являются важными элементами веб-разработки. Они позволяют создавать взаимодействие с пользователем и обрабатывать информацию, введенную им. Несмотря на свою схожесть, верхние формы и типсы имеют ряд отличий, которые следует учитывать при их использовании.
Верхние формы представляют собой средство для сбора данных от пользователей, которые могут вводить информацию в текстовые поля, выбирать значения из выпадающих списков, отмечать флажки и так далее. Верхние формы обычно содержат кнопку отправки, которая позволяет передать данные на сервер для обработки. Это позволяет пользователям отправлять сообщения, регистрироваться на сайте, оформлять заказы и выполнять множество других действий.
Типсы, с другой стороны, используются для предупреждения пользователей о некорректном вводе данных в верхнюю форму. Они часто появляются рядом с полем ввода и могут содержать текстовые сообщения об ошибках или дополнительные объяснения к требуемым полям. Типсы помогают пользователям исправить ошибки и предоставить правильную информацию. Кроме того, они могут быть использованы для указания обязательных полей или форматов ввода.
Важно помнить, что верхние формы и типсы являются важными средствами взаимодействия с пользователем и сбора информации. Они могут быть использованы для создания удобного и интуитивно понятного интерфейса, который позволит пользователям легко взаимодействовать с вашим веб-сайтом.
Верхние формы: предназначение и особенности
Верхние формы в HTML предоставляют пользователю возможность вводить информацию на веб-странице. Они позволяют пользователю отправить данные на сервер для обработки или сохранения.
Одной из особенностей верхних форм является то, что они могут содержать различные элементы ввода, такие как текстовые поля, флажки, переключатели, выпадающие списки и кнопки.
Для создания верхней формы необходимо использовать тег <form>. Этот тег определяет начало и конец формы, а также содержит атрибуты, которые позволяют настроить поведение формы, такие как метод отправки данных (GET или POST) и URL-адрес, на который будут отправлены данные.
Кроме того, верхние формы также могут содержать специальные элементы, такие как <fieldset> и <legend>. <fieldset> используется для группировки связанных элементов ввода, а <legend> задает заголовок группы элементов ввода.
Верхние формы также поддерживают различные атрибуты, которые позволяют задавать правила валидации данных, такие как обязательность заполнения полей, формат данных и максимальную или минимальную длину ввода.
Когда пользователь заполняет верхнюю форму и нажимает кнопку отправки, данные формы отправляются на сервер, который может обработать их и выполнить необходимые действия, такие как сохранение в базе данных или отправку электронного письма.
Верхние формы являются важным элементом веб-разработки и позволяют создавать интерактивные веб-приложения, которые взаимодействуют с пользователем и обеспечивают передачу данных между клиентом и сервером.
Типсы: что это и как они работают
Основная идея TypeScript заключается в том, что код может быть написан на JavaScript и работать корректно, а затем можно добавить дополнительные типы, чтобы сделать его более надежным и понятным.
Одной из главных особенностей TypeScript является возможность использования строгой типизации. Это значит, что каждая переменная имеет свой тип данных, который определяется при ее объявлении. Также существует возможность указывать типы параметров функций и возвращаемого значения функций.
Для работы с типами TypeScript предоставляет различные типы данных, такие как числа, строки, логические значения и объекты. Кроме того, можно создавать пользовательские типы, объединять типы и использовать дженерики для работы с обобщенными типами данных.
TypeScript компилируется в JavaScript, поэтому его код может быть исполнен на любой совместимой с JavaScript платформе. Это означает, что код, написанный на TypeScript, может быть использован в любом проекте, использующем JavaScript.
Использование типов позволяет разработчикам улучшить поддержку кода в средах разработки, таких как IDE (интегрированная среда разработки), и облегчить поиск и исправление ошибок. Также TypeScript позволяет улучшить читаемость кода и облегчить его поддержку в будущем.
Отличия верхних форм и типсов
- Верхние формы: Верхние формы (или «верхние формы HTML») позволяют создавать интерактивные элементы, такие как кнопки, поля ввода и флажки, которые пользователь может заполнять и отправлять на сервер для обработки данных. Они часто используются для создания форм регистрации, заказов и контактных форм.
- Типсы: Типсы (или «типизированные стили») предоставляют возможность задавать специальные стили для определенных типов элементов на странице. Например, можно задать особые стили для кнопок или ссылок. Типсы обычно используются для придания внешнего вида интерактивным элементам и помощи пользователям понять, какие элементы можно нажимать или взаимодействовать с ними.
Основные отличия между верхними формами и типсами можно свести к следующему:
- Функциональность: Верхние формы предоставляют средства для создания интерактивных элементов, которые можно заполнять и отправлять на сервер. Типсы, с другой стороны, используются для изменения внешнего вида элементов и подсказывают пользователю, как они должны взаимодействовать.
- Применение: Верхние формы широко применяются веб-разработчиками для создания функциональных элементов, таких как формы или кнопки отправки. Типсы, с другой стороны, используются для придания внешнего вида элементам и облегчения взаимодействия пользователя с интерфейсом.
- Синтаксис: Синтаксис верхних форм может быть сложным и требует определенных атрибутов и значений для создания функциональных элементов. С другой стороны, типсы обычно применяются с помощью CSS-стилей и имеют более гибкий синтаксис.
В итоге, верхние формы и типсы предоставляют разные возможности и используются для разных целей. Веб-разработчики должны быть знакомы с обоими инструментами и уметь применять их в соответствии с требованиями проекта.
Правила использования верхних форм
Вот несколько правил, которых стоит придерживаться при использовании верхних форм:
- Размещайте верхние формы на видном месте: Идеальное место для верхней формы — вверху страницы, над основным контентом. Это позволяет пользователю легко найти форму и сразу начать вводить данные.
- Используйте понятные и информативные заголовки: Краткий и ясный заголовок помогает пользователю понять цель и контекст верхней формы. Под заголовком может быть дополнительное пояснение, если это необходимо.
- Лимитируйте количество полей в верхней форме: Чем меньше полей в верхней форме, тем легче для пользователя ее заполнить. Старайтесь ограничиваться только необходимыми полями и избегайте излишней сложности.
- Делайте верхние формы отзывчивыми: Верхние формы должны реагировать на действия пользователя мгновенно. Автоматическая проверка полей на ошибки и предложение подсказок при вводе — это примеры отзывчивости, которые могут улучшить пользовательский опыт.
- Обеспечивайте четкую обратную связь: После заполнения и отправки верхней формы, пользователю должна быть предоставлена четкая обратная связь о том, что произошло. Можно использовать текстовые сообщения, анимации или даже модальные окна.
Следуя этим правилам, вы сможете создать более эффективные и удобные верхние формы, которые помогут пользователям быстро и легко взаимодействовать с вашим веб-приложением.
Правила использования типсов
- Типсы должны быть использованы только там, где это необходимо для предоставления дополнительной информации пользователю. Они не должны заменять основной контент страницы.
- Важно избегать излишнего использования типсов. Слишком много типсов на странице может привести к перегрузке информацией и затруднению восприятия.
- При создании типсов следует учитывать доступность. Нужно убедиться, что типс достаточно заметный и можно легко навести на него курсор мыши.
- Не рекомендуется использовать типсы, которые появляются автоматически при наведении на элемент. Это может быть раздражающим для пользователей.
- Типсы должны быть ясными и лаконичными. Избегайте длинных текстов и объемных объяснений. Лучше использовать указателю на дополнительную информацию.
- Не забывайте тестировать типсы на различных устройствах и разрешениях экрана. Они должны хорошо отображаться и работать на всех платформах.
- Когда типсы используются для предоставления ссылок или кнопок, важно убедиться, что они имеют адекватный размер и отличаются от остального контента.
Соблюдение этих правил поможет сделать типсы на вашей веб-странице более эффективными и удобочитаемыми для пользователей.
Примеры использования верхних форм
Верхние формы очень полезны и удобны в использовании на веб-страницах. Они позволяют собирать информацию от пользователей, отправлять ее на сервер для обработки и получать результаты назад.
Вот несколько примеров использования верхних форм:
Регистрация на сайте. Верхняя форма может содержать поля для ввода имени, электронной почты и пароля. Пользователи могут заполнить форму и нажать кнопку «Зарегистрироваться», чтобы создать аккаунт на сайте.
Онлайн-опросы. Верхняя форма может содержать вопросы и варианты ответов. Пользователи могут выбирать ответы и отправлять заполненные формы для участия в опросах.
Подписка на новостную рассылку. Верхняя форма может содержать поле для ввода электронной почты и кнопку «Подписаться». Пользователи могут ввести свою электронную почту и нажать кнопку, чтобы подписаться на рассылку.
Онлайн-заказы. Верхняя форма может содержать поля для ввода данных о заказе, такие как количество товаров, адрес доставки и контактная информация. Пользователи могут заполнить форму и отправить заказ на обработку.
Это только некоторые примеры использования верхних форм. Они могут быть настроены и адаптированы для различных нужд и задач на веб-сайтах.
Примеры использования типсов
1. Форма обратной связи:
HTML:
<form> <label for="name">Имя:</label> <input type="text" id="name" name="name" required> <label for="email">Email:</label> <input type="email" id="email" name="email" required> <label for="subject">Тема:</label> <input type="text" id="subject" name="subject"> <label for="message">Сообщение:</label> <textarea id="message" name="message" required></textarea> <input type="submit" value="Отправить"> </form>
2. Вход на сайт:
HTML:
<form> <label for="username">Имя пользователя:</label> <input type="text" id="username" name="username" required> <label for="password">Пароль:</label> <input type="password" id="password" name="password" required> <input type="submit" value="Войти"> </form>
3. Регистрация нового пользователя:
HTML:
<form> <label for="name">Имя:</label> <input type="text" id="name" name="name" required> <label for="email">Email:</label> <input type="email" id="email" name="email" required> <label for="password">Пароль:</label> <input type="password" id="password" name="password" required> <label for="confirm-password">Подтверждение пароля:</label> <input type="password" id="confirm-password" name="confirm-password" required> <input type="submit" value="Зарегистрироваться"> </form>
Такие примеры иллюстрируют использование типсов для ввода текста, email-адресов и паролей. Типсы улучшают пользовательский опыт, обеспечивают валидацию данных и помогают уловить возможные ошибки при заполнении формы.